Chiddushim and explanations on Tur-Orach Chaim by Rabbi Yaakov Emden.
Two volumes complete, impressive copy.
The last page features a map of Eretz Yisrael as delineated by the Yaabetz.
 Renowned as the Yaabetz,
Rabbi Yaakov Emden (1698-1776) was the son of the Chacham Tzvi and among the greatest Achronim. His comprehensive work Mor U’Ktziah was accepted as a fundamental source on the laws of Orach Chaim and is cited by both his contemporaries and later halachic authorities, including the Chofetz Chaim in Mishnah Brurah.
At the end of Volume 1 the Yaabetz records miracles that occurred to him inspiring him to commemorate those days as a Yom Tov of thanksgiving. Among these miracles, he relates that one night while learning Tur Orach Chaim he fell asleep at the table and was nearly burned from the lit candle.
Altona, 1761-1768. First edition. Printed in the author’s home. Vol. 1: [2], 103 leaves); Vol. 2: 95, 97-99 leaves. Page size: 31 cm. Restorations on the margin of the first two pages. Good condition with new half-leather binding.
Stefansky, Sifrei Yesod #176
